Government to purchase perishable at agriculture fair Print E-mail
Written by Wellington Geevon Smith   
Friday, 05 December 2008

Government says it has allotted a special budget to purchase all perishable goods that would put on display by local farmers at a Agriculture Fair to commence in Voinjama, Lofa County.


The National Agriculture Fair opens on Saturday in Voinjama, Lofa County with series of activities.
 

Although the amount was not disclosed, government said the money was secured from donors.
 

Technical facilities newly constructed in the county would be dedicated during the Agriculture Fair.
 

Agriculture Minister Dr. Chris Toe said FAO Director General Jacque Diouf would form part of the fair.
 

Dr. Toe said the FAO Boss would be joined by the Agriculture Ministers of the Mano River Union countries.
 

Also speaking, Information Minister Lawrence Bropleh said the President Sirleaf would be honored with the FAO’s Prestigious Ceres Medal Award.
